Opening a Merchant Account in Ukraine

If a seller (company) wants to accept payments for goods and services around the clock, it’s advisable to open a special account — a merchant account. In this case, the company can accept online payments from bank cards both via the Internet and through POS terminals. Thanks to such a trading account, your business will operate 24/7, even on weekends or holidays. Moreover, the company will be able to process payments from other countries, significantly expanding the geography of the business. What is Needed to Open a Merchant Account

Payment systems impose a number of requirements on those who want to open a trading account for their company. Such an account is available not only to legal entities but also to citizens who have registered as sole proprietors (FOP). To open a merchant account, other requirements of payment systems also need to be considered. They relate to the seller company’s website or mobile application:
  • All products in the catalog must have a detailed description, including their cost.
  • The actual activity of the company must correspond to the field that the business owner specified in the application.
  • The product description pages must include information regarding delivery and returns. The same requirement applies to a detailed description of how these processes are carried out.
  • The company’s clients must be able to quickly and easily find a section with the seller’s contact information. These details need to be regularly checked to ensure they are up-to-date.
  • The seller company’s website and app must open and operate without errors.

Opening a Merchant Account: Business Risk Level

When planning to open a merchant account, seek consultation services from our specialists. This is important because accounts can be of several types. Thus, their selection needs to be approached very responsibly. There are accounts with:
  • Low risk — opening such accounts is quite fast, requiring a small list of documents from the seller company.
  • High risk — it is presumed that banks, payment systems, and other financial institutions risk by cooperating with such a company. In such a case, the seller may be asked for significantly more documents to open a merchant account, and the procedure will require time for a detailed study of the client company.

A seller company can receive payments from clients as soon as the financial institution opens the respective merchant account. However, the received money can be used only after some time, as the funds received by the seller from clients initially accumulate on the merchant account. They are usually transferred to the bank account within 3 working days after the payment is processed.
